A Japanese Nationwide Retrospective Database of Thymic Epithelial Tumors Constructed by the Japanese Association for Research on the Thymus (JART)

Meinoshin Okumura1
1Department of General Thoracic Surgery, Osaka University Graduate School of Medicine, Japan

Although the Masaoka clinicopathological staging system for thymoma has been adopted globally since it was presented in 1982, some modifications or revision have been necessary due to changes and progress in clinical practice and basic research on thymic epithelial tumors. The International Thymic Malignancy Interest Group (ITMIG) was established in 2010 with the aim of leading international research activities. The ITMIG attempted to construct a global database to build on the TNM classification system to establish a new staging system for thymic epithelial tumors. The Japanese Association for Research on the Thymus (JART) started a nationwide retrospective database project and collected 3033 cases from 32 institutes, and contributed to the ITMIG database, which consisted of 10808 cases. The TNM classification was presented after an analysis by the International Association for the Study of Lung Cancer (IASLC), and final approval by the Union for International Cancer Control (UICC). A total of 8 research projects using the JART retrospective database have been completed.
